creditPass is a leading German provider of credit checks, fraud prevention, and risk management services, supporting businesses across sectors in making safer, more informed decisions at checkout. Giving real-time access to multiple credit bureaus and fraud databases, creditPass enables merchants to assess customer solvency, reduce payment defaults, and minimise fraud, particularly for high-risk or invoice-based payment methods.
For businesses operating in Germany and across the DACH region, creditPass is an essential layer of security that helps optimise payment acceptance while protecting revenue.
Contact salescreditPass is a leading German provider of credit checks, fraud prevention, and risk management services, supporting businesses across sectors in making safer, more informed decisions at checkout. Giving real-time access to multiple credit bureaus and fraud databases, creditPass enables merchants to assess customer solvency, reduce payment defaults, and minimise fraud, particularly for high-risk or invoice-based payment methods.
For businesses operating in Germany and across the DACH region, creditPass is an essential layer of security that helps optimise payment acceptance while protecting revenue.
Contact salescreditPass allows merchants to verify customer identity and creditworthiness within milliseconds. It aggregates data from various sources, including SCHUFA, CRIF Bürgel, and other leading credit bureaus in Germany and Austria through a single interface.
This enables businesses to make automated, data-driven decisions on offering specific payment methods, such as “purchase on account” or instalment plans. By filtering out high-risk transactions early, creditPass reduces the likelihood of missed payments, fraud attempts, and chargebacks, helping protect profit margins and build long-term customer trust.
Key features and benefits
Ideal for e-Commerce, finance, and subscription-based businesses
creditPass is particularly valuable for merchants offering payment on invoice, high-ticket products, or recurring billing models. Industries such as telecommunications, insurance, retail, and fintech rely on creditPass to balance convenience with risk control.
Customers benefit from faster, more tailored checkout experiences, while merchants maintain complete control over how and when they extend credit-based options.
Quick integration with Planet
Planet partners with creditPass to offer merchants a streamlined integration of credit checks and risk assessment tools. Businesses can integrate creditPass into their payment flows to automate decision-making, protect against bad debt, and enable smarter, more secure transactions.
With Planet and creditPass, businesses gain the insights needed to grow confidently, without compromising trust or payment performance.